Job Purpose
The Department of Economic Development and Tourism has an opportunity for a suitable qualified and competent individual to render an effective and efficient transport service.
Minimum Requirements
An appropriate 3-year National Diploma/B-Degree (equivalent or higher qualification); A minimum of 1 year experience in transport administration; A valid (Code B or higher) driving licence.
NB: People with disabilities that restrict driving abilities, but who have reasonable access to transport, may also apply.
Recommendation
None.
Key Performance Areas
Render advise and administrative support on transport, Coordinate and facilitate maintenance and servicing of vehicles, Coordinate monthly GMT invoice payments and Conduct employee supervision.
Competencies
Knowledge of the following:
Transport management systems and government vehicles usage policies; Fleet maintenance and control procedures; Public Finance Management Act, Treasury Regulation and Transport Circulars.
Skills needed:
Written and verbal communication; Decision-making; Planning, Analytical thinking; Computer literacy (fleet database, MS Office); Report writing; Organising and co-ordination.
Remuneration
R 325 101 - R 382 959 per annum (Salary level 7)
